Game 1: Kings Corner vs Philly Junk
Philly Junk gets the 1st 3 batters on base in the 1st and they all score. Pat Kelley homers in the 3rd. Brandon Birkhead doubles in the 4th which leads to 6 more runs. Tom Koelzer doubles in th 5th and they get 4 more across. Cody Runner's triple in the 7th leads to 2 insurance runs. Kings Corner get a homer from Sean Murphy which leads to 2 runs in the 1st. Murph homers in the 3rd for another run. 2 walks lead to 2 runs in the 6th. Needing 13 to tie and 14 to win in the bottom of the 7th, Kings Corner scores 6 before recording an out. CJ Snyder doubles. They run out of steam though, and Philly Junk wins, 17-10.
Game 2: Beers vs Moonlight Mashers
Moonlight Mashers get back-to-back homers from Jack Nugent and Cole Allen in the 1st. Tyler Young smashes a double in the 3rd which leads to a couple crossing the plate. Will 4 runs be enough to win? Let's see. Beers plate 5 in the 1st, so the answer is NO. Ryan Maley triples and scores in the 2nd. Ryan Calabro doulbes in the 3rd and Beers plate another 5. 6 singles in the 5th score 3 and end this game early with a Beers win, 16-4.
Game 3: Moonlight Mashers vs Dingers
Mashers try to redeem themselves in their 2nd game. Max Pac doubles and scores in the 2nd. They'll get 2 more in the 3rd and 1 in the 4th. 1 last run crosses in the 5th, and Mashers are hoping 5 will win this game. Dingers get to work and score 6 in the 2nd. Blake Szymanski doubles. 4 more score in th 4th with Dave Iatarolla doubling. They'll get 4 more in the 6th with Szymanski doubling again along with Bailey Jamanis, and back-to-back triples from Iatarolla and non-roster sub Gen Walzcak. Dingers win, 14-5.
Game 4: Wire2Wire Sports Podcast vs Dingers
Dingers get a double from Bailey Jamanis in the 1st but leave him stranded. Jamanis homers in the 2nd and that caps a 9 run inning. Blake Szymanski doubles in the 3rd and scores. Jamanis homers for a 2nd time in the 4th and Dingers plate 6 more. Non-Roster Sub CJ Snyder doubles and scores in the 6th. Wire2Wire has some work to do and they get right at itby scoring 6 in the 1st. Joe Dimezza leads it off with a double. They send 21 to the plate in the 3rd and score all but 4 of them. Brian Dart, Alex Freeman, Gene Walczak, Adrian Reyes and Sean Butrica all double. 2 more cross in the 5th when Bill Walker triples and Kris Karaba doubles. Dimezza, Dart, and Tom Signore all smash doubles in the 6th, which leads to 3 runs. Wire2Wire wins, 28-17.
